WHAT IS A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M
Air conditioning is the process of removing heat from a
confined space, thus cooling the air, and removing humidity. Air
conditioning can be used in both domestic and commercial
environments. This process is used to achieve a more comfortable
interior environment, typically for humans or animals, however, air
conditioning is also used to cool/dehumidify rooms filled with heat-
producing electronic devices, such as computer servers, power
amplifiers, and even to display and store artwork.

COMPRESSOR
• Air conditioner compressor is used
to remove the heat-laden vapour
refrigerant from the evaporator of the
air conditioning systems.
COMPRESSOR
• There are basically 5 types of air conditioner compressor
that are commonly used in the HVAC industry:
1.Reciprocating
2.Scroll
3.Screw
4.Rotary
5.Centrifugal
CONDENSER
In systems involving heat
transfer, a condenser is a
device or unit used to condense
a substance from its gaseous to
its liquid state, by cooling it
CONDENSER
• There are basically three types of condensing unit
depending on how the heat is removed by the
condensing medium which is usually water, air or a
combination of both.
1.Air-Cooled
2.Water-Cooled
3.Evaporative
EXPANSION VALVE
• The main purpose of this is removes pressure from the liquid
refrigerant to allow expansion or change of state from a liquid
to a vapor in the evaporator.
• The high pressure refrigerant entering the expansion valve is
quite warm.
• The is mainly two types used in the air condition system
1. Internally equalized valve : most common.
2. Externally equalized valve : for special control.
EVAPORATOR
• It is remove heat from air , water or other
substance.
• Refrigerant liquid is converted to gas,
absorbing heat from the air in the
compartment.

PACKAGE A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M
• Water cooled condenser
In this system condenser is cooled by water.Water has to be
supplied continuously in these systems to maintain functioning of the air conditioning system.
The water cooled condenser is used as a function to reject the heat that was absorbed by the
refrigerant in the evaporator. Water which is used for the purpose is transferred to a drain line
after using in the condenser.
PACKAGE A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M CNT.
Air cooled condenser
This system is called as air cooled
condenser because in this system atmospheric air is used for cooling
the condenser.

SPLIT-SYSTEM UNIT
• In many split-system air conditioners, this indoor cabinet
also contains a furnace or the indoor part of a heat pump.
• The air conditioner's evaporator coil is installed in the
cabinet or main supply duct of this furnace or heat pump.
• If your home already has a furnace but no air conditioner,
a split-system is the most economical central air
conditioner to install.
PACKAGED CENTRAL AIR CONDITIONER
• In a packaged central air conditioner, the evaporator, condenser,
and compressor are all located in one cabinet, which usually is
placed on a roof or on a concrete slab next to the house's
foundation.
• This type of air conditioner also is used in small commercial
buildings.
CHILLED WATER CENTRAL AIR
CONDITIONING PLANTS
• The chilled water types of central air conditioning plants are
installed in the place where whole large buildings, shopping mall,
airport, hotel, etc. comprising of several floors are to be air
conditioned
• In chilled water plants, the ordinary water is chilled to very low
temperatures of about 6 to 8 degree Celsius by the refrigeration
plant
CHILLED WATER CENTRAL AIR CONDITIONING
PLANTS
DIRECT EXPANSION (DX) TYPE OF CENTRAL
AIR CONDITIONING PLANT
• In the direct expansion or DX types of air central conditioning plants
the air used for cooling space is directly chilled by the refrigerant in
the cooling coil of the air handling unit. Since the air is cooled
directly by the refrigerant the cooling efficiency of the DX plants is
higher
